Property Line Clearing in Houston, TX
Property line clearing services involve removing trees, shrubs, and other vegetation along property boundaries to establish clear and defined lines. This process is often requested for projects such as fencing installation, landscaping, or boundary disputes, helping homeowners create a neat and accessible perimeter around their property. Before requesting this service, property owners should understand the extent of clearing needed, whether it involves just underbrush or larger trees, and consider any local regulations or property restrictions that may impact the work.
Homeowners typically seek property line clearing to improve privacy, enhance curb appeal, or prepare for construction projects. It’s important to communicate the desired outcome clearly, including the boundary lines involved and any specific vegetation to retain or remove. Knowing the scope of the project and any potential impacts on existing trees or landscaping can help ensure the work aligns with property goals and local guidelines.

Common Property Line Clearing Jobs
Property line clearing services help define property boundaries and prevent encroachments. - Clearing overgrown vegetation and trees along property lines enhances curb appeal and accessibility. - Removing brush and debris from boundary areas reduces fire hazards and pest habitats. - Trimming or removing trees near property lines can prevent damage to structures and utilities. - Clearing and maintaining property lines supports fencing installation and boundary marking. - Proper line clearing ensures clear access for maintenance, drainage, and landscaping projects.
Property Line Clearing Questions
What is property line clearing? Property line clearing involves removing trees, shrubs, and overgrown vegetation along property boundaries to define clear borders and improve yard appearance.
Why should property owners consider line clearing? Clearing property lines can enhance privacy, prevent disputes, and prepare the land for development or landscaping projects.
What types of projects typically require line clearing? Projects such as fencing, landscaping, construction, or boundary marking often need property line clearing to ensure proper placement and access.
How does property line clearing benefit the property? It helps maintain clear boundaries, reduces overgrowth, and creates a tidy, accessible outdoor space for various uses.
